Free Shipping for order above £50.
574 products
JL710
JL113
JL691
JL739
JL422
JL203
JL524
JL175
JL462
JL540
JL118
JL489
JL267
JL520
JL377
JL722
JL732
JL245
JL532
JL603
JL601
JL649
JL641
JL606
JL607
JL196
JL600
JL651
JL195
JL613
JL194
JL654
JL193
JL192
JL616
JL149
JL612
JL614
JL147
JL650
JL604
JL602
JL690
JL695
JL104
JL110
JL111
JL218
BB175
BB170
Free stuff and general goodness
*By completing this form you're signing up to receive our emails and can unsubscribe at any time.